  • Letting Go on March 17, 2013

    This is a wonderful collection of stories! I was drawn immediately into the minds of the characters and the situations they face. The narrative brilliantly captures mood and mindset, whether the characters are young, old, male, or female, in control or tossed through life. Funny, manipulative, compassionate, bitter - emotions, motives and details are insightfully drawn. The endings of the stories particularly intrigued me, as they suggested or revealed truths that made me think again about how I understood the stories. In this respect, Norma's stories reminded me if the work of Sinclair Ross. I thoroughly enjoyed this book and can't wait for the next collection!
